Dalila decides to determine the coefficient of maximum static friction for wood against wood by conducting an experiment.
First she places a block of wood on a small plank; next, she slowly lifts one end of the plank upward.
She notes the angle at which the block just starts to slide, and claims that μs = tan θ. She is correct. Show why.
